Rod (Noun)

Meaning 1

A square rod of land.

Classification

Nouns denoting quantities and units of measure.

Examples

  • The property was measured to be one square rod, a unit of area equivalent to 272.25 square feet.

Meaning 6

A linear measure of 16.5 feet.

Classification

Nouns denoting quantities and units of measure.
